Overview

Francesco Gentile is affiliated with the Information Technology University in Pakistan and focuses their research primarily within the fields of Engineering and Biochemistry, Genetics and Molecular Biology. Their body of work spans 42 publications in Engineering and 39 in Biochemistry, Genetics and Molecular Biology, reflecting a multidisciplinary approach to scientific investigation.

The scientist's research subfields include Biomedical Engineering with 33 publications, Molecular Biology (15),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(14), Biophysics (11), and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(9). This range of expertise underscores a strong emphasis on biomedical and material sciences.
